Podróże samochodem mamy tańsze niż w USA

Za komuny władza ludowa wierzyła, że miarą rozwoju społeczeństwa jest ilość zużywanej energii. Im więcej energii zużywamy tym bardziej rozwiniętym społeczeństwem jesteśmy. To założenie jest prawdziwe do pewnego momentu. Ilość zużywanej energii może być miarą rozwoju cywilizacji do czasu, aż twoja komórka nie wymaga dwóch walizek pod tytułem „baterie”. W takim momencie miarą rozwoju cywilizacji […]

Scala i Selenium miłe złego początki… cz. I

… a koniec średnio radosny. Na początek będzie trochę o zestawianiu środowiska, czyli o rzeczach, które trzeba niestety zrobić i nie są one zbyt przyjemne dla naszej psychiki. W moim przypadku mam za zadanie przygotować lekki i wygodny framework do testowania naszych aplikacji webowych. Ogólne założenia: Pozwala na testowanie wszystkich (naszych) aplikacji. Pozwala na pisanie […]

Kozioł i Scala spotkanie po latach

Scalą zainteresowałem się gdzieś w połowie roku 2009. Ba nawet pisałem o Scali na blogu tyle tylko, że jakoś nie miałem wtedy okazji wykorzystać tego języka, ani pomysłu co z nim zrobić. Teraz okazało się, że Scala będzie mi robiła za narzędzie do pisania testów dla webowej części aplikacji. Poza Scalą wykorzystuje Selenium i tradycyjnie […]

Przykłady z java4people

Udostępnione na githubie pod adresem git://github.com/Koziolek/java4people-vaadin-examples.git. Można ściągnąć opędzić mavenem i gotowe. vaadin-clean Zawiera kod różnych komponentów. W przypadku uruchomienia profilu gwt udostępniona zostanie funkcjonalność związana z menu kontekstowym w zakładce „własne komponenty”. Kod z dokumentacją! vaadin-guice Przykładowy projekt integracyjny Vaadin i guice. Brak komentarzy. vaadin-scala Durnostojka demonstrująca, że da się użyć scali. Brak komentarzy. […]

Walka z Mavenem 2.2.1

Kiedyś wysypał mi się maven. Sprawę odpuściłem, bo jakoś mi to nie przeszkadzało. Do czasu… Jako, że plugin do Scali wymaga Mavena w wersji 2.2.1 zatem trzeba było zrobić mały update. Update tradycyjny poprzez podmianę jarów nic nie dał. Błąd ten sam co wtedy. Mały wkurw… bo nie zrobiłem backupa, ale w sumie nie ma […]

Java dla ludzi

I już po java4people. Było miło, ale się skończyło. Zobaczymy co będzie za rok. Na początek trochę pomarudzę. Miejscówka fajna, ale jako, że wszystko nowe to i wifi się poddało i nie zrobiłem twitterowej relacji. Kolejna sprawa to sale. Żal dupę ściska jak człowiek widzi takie „nowoczesne sale wykładowe”. Ech… generalnie sala na 200 osób, […]

Ciche zmiany na PKP

Udałem się dziś na Dworzec Centralny w celu nabycia biletu kolejowego na pociąg relacji Warszawa – Szczecin… oraz uzyskania faktury na tenże bilet. Zaskoczenie pierwsze – Centralny po remoncie tylko śmierdzi, ale jak wywalą z niego kebaby i zakażą wjazdu pociągów z toaletami w obiegu otwartym to i smród zniknie… o ile jeszcze zakażą wjazdu […]

Vaadinowe ciasteczka

Vaadin jest to generalnie narzędzie, które służy do pisania aplikacji, a nie aplikacji webowych. Na czym polega różnica? Powiem w Szczecinie już w sobotę na konferencji java4people. Jedną z cech jest brak czegoś takiego jak ciasteczkaW w aplikacji okienkowej. Po prostu nie ma. Oczywiście w zamian dostajemy dostęp do plików i możliwość składowania informacji w […]

Hibernate konfiguracja log4j – ku pamięci

Pewien zonk związany z wkurzającym narzędziem jakim jest logj polegający na tym, że po dodaniu pliku log4j.xml do classpath można uzyskać błąd: Listing 1. błąd w składni log4j.xml log4j:WARN Continuable parsing error 2 and column 69 log4j:WARN Document root element „log4j:configuration”, must match DOCTYPE root „null”. log4j:WARN Continuable parsing error 2 and column 69 log4j:WARN […]